Nice try at an iterative solution. It's easier to do recursively. This solution doesn't work.

Remember the height of a subtree is the max of the height of the left subtree compared to the height of the right subtree plus one.

Since you are building a Queue and sift the 1st element of the queue off at each iteration, this is O(n2)

Also since you are building an array, the space complexity is O(n)
